Crissa

A modern feminine variation of Criss, using the -a ending to add a softer, more distinctly feminine quality while maintaining contemporary edge. The name feels accessible and friendly, with a youthful, upbeat energy. It bridges casual modern naming trends with traditional feminine markers.

Crissa is a girl's name of American origin. A modern feminine variation of Criss, using the -a ending to add a softer, more distinctly feminine quality while maintaining contemporary edge. The name feels accessible and friendly, with a youthful, upbeat energy. It bridges casual modern naming trends with traditional feminine markers.

A modern creation found in contemporary American naming trends.
